Transaction 50a2f685252255710010b84970a5837ad51f39d09ae5c6c35bad15b54115f699

2 Input
1 Outputs
  • 50a2f685252255710010b84970a5837ad51f39d09ae5c6c35bad15b54115f699:0
  • value  12264816
    address  339JpaofJvEvrtYnLbFJwNaM5ysgKmCAb5